Position Summary

The role is responsible for designing, implementing, and managing a monitoring and evaluation system that effectively and efficiently analyzesthe economic, environmental and social impacts of AGF’s activities.

Key Roles & Responsibilities

Develop and implement Monitoring & Evaluation frameworks and systems:
Design and develop M&E frameworks and systems that align with AGF’s objectives and goals,
Identify and recommend appropriate indicators to measure progress and impact,
Develop monitoring plans, data collection tools, and reporting templates.
Monitor program progress and performance:
Collect, collate and analyze data from different sources,
Provide regular feedback to the Executive Committee on progress and performance against AGF’s objectives,
Identify areas for improvement and recommend corrective actions,
Ensure that M&E data is accurate, complete, and timely.

Evaluate program impact and effectiveness:

Conduct impact evaluations and studies to assess the effectiveness of AGF’s activities (guarantees and technical assistance),
Collect and analyze data to evaluate AGF’s impact and effectiveness,
Prepare reports and presentations to communicate findings to AGF’s stakeholders.

Provide technical support and capacity building:

Provide technical support to AGF’s staff on M&E processes, tools, and systems,
Build the capacity of AGF’s staff to conduct M&E activities,
Organize and facilitate training and workshops on M&E related topics.

Ensure compliance with AGF’s stakeholders’ requirements:

Ensure that M&E activities comply with stakeholders’ requirements and standards,
Prepare and submit regular reports to stakeholders on AGF’s progress and performance,
Work with AGF staff to ensure that guarantee and technical assistance activities are aligned with stakeholders’ requirements.
